God-game: minimal graphics, deep simulation. The engine lives in the engine/ git submodule and its sources plus test suites are part of LittleSim.sln, so engine and game are developed in one editor window. Playable skeleton: seed-deterministic terrain (smoothed height field -> water/sand/grass/forest/mountain tinted cells), 80 wandering villagers on a Y-sorted layer, god camera (WASD pan, wheel zoom, world-bounds clamp), HUD and the dev console with a 'regen [seed]' command. CLAUDE.md sets the game rules: simulation-first, one-seed determinism, simulation/presentation split, a console command for every mechanic. Design docs in Russian under docs/. ## Submodule workflow
|
|
|
|
Engine changes are committed **inside `engine/` first** (engine repo, its commit style),
|
|
pushed to the engine remote, then the submodule pointer bump is committed here.
|
|
Never commit a pointer to an unpushed engine commit.
|
|
|
|
## Game rules
|
|
|
|
- Simulation first: depth of behavior over visuals. Graphics stay primitive
|
|
(tinted quads are fine); complexity budget goes to simulation systems.
|
|
- Determinism: the whole world derives from one integer seed. Systems that need
|
|
randomness own a seeded `Random`; never use `Random.Shared` inside simulation.
|
|
- Simulation/presentation split: simulation systems mutate components only;
|
|
rendering reads them. No draw calls or UI from simulation systems.
|
|
- ECS-first per the engine: plain `struct : IComponent` data, logic in systems.
|
|
- Every new mechanic gets a dev-console command for testing (`regen`, `timescale`, …).
